В любой крупной ИТ‑инициативе, где участвуют разработчики, дизайнеры, тестировщики и бизнес‑аналитики, технический заказчик (ТЗ) выступает связующим звеном между бизнес‑целями и технической реализацией. Его задача – гарантировать, что продукт будет отвечать требованиям заказчика, укладываться в бюджет и сроки, а также соответствовать установленным стандартам качества. При этом роль ТЗ выходит за рамки простого сбора требований: он контролирует изменения, управляет рисками, взаимодействует с подрядчиками и следит за тем, чтобы каждый этап проекта был документирован и проверен. Понимание того, какие функции выполняет технический заказчик, помогает построить прозрачный процесс разработки и избежать дорогостоящих ошибок.

Роль технического заказчика в проекте

Технический заказчик https://petrovdevelopment.ru/ – это человек, который сочетает в себе навыки бизнес‑аналитика, менеджера проекта и специалиста по качеству. Он отвечает за то, чтобы технические решения точно соответствовали бизнес‑потребностям, а также за поддержание коммуникации между всеми участниками проекта. Благодаря своей позиции он способен оперативно реагировать на изменения в требованиях, оценивать их влияние на сроки и бюджет, а также предлагать альтернативные варианты реализации.

Важным аспектом работы ТЗ является формирование единой точки зрения на продукт. Когда технический заказчик умеет собрать и структурировать требования, он создает основу для последующего проектирования, разработки и тестирования. Это позволяет всем сторонам работать с единой документацией, а значит, минимизировать недоразумения и переработки.

Определение и согласование требований

Первый шаг любого проекта – собрать полную и точную информацию о том, что необходимо создать. Технический заказчик проводит встречи с бизнес‑стейкхолдерами, задает уточняющие вопросы, фиксирует функциональные и нефункциональные требования, а затем оформляет их в виде спецификаций. После этого он организует процесс согласования, привлекая к обсуждению как технических специалистов, так и представителей бизнеса.

  • Сбор требований через интервью и воркшопы.
  • Документирование в виде user‑stories, use‑case и технических заданий.
  • Проверка на полноту, взаимосогласованность и измеримость.
  • Утверждение требований руководством и заказчиком.

Контроль качества и соответствия

Технический заказчик отвечает за то, чтобы разработанный продукт соответствовал заявленным требованиям. Он участвует в планировании тестирования, определяет критерии приемки и проводит проверку готового решения. Если обнаруживаются отклонения, ТЗ инициирует корректирующие действия и следит за их выполнением.

Для контроля качества часто используют метрики, такие как покрытие требований тестами, количество найденных дефектов и степень их критичности. ТЗ фиксирует эти показатели в отчётах и использует их для оценки готовности продукта к выпуску.

Ключевые функции технического заказчика

Сбор и анализ требований

Эта функция включает в себя активное взаимодействие со стейкхолдерами, систематизацию полученной информации и её преобразование в техническую документацию. ТЗ должен уметь задавать уточняющие вопросы, выявлять скрытые потребности и формировать приоритеты.

Разработка технической документации

После согласования требований технический заказчик формирует детальные спецификации, архитектурные схемы и описания интерфейсов. Документация должна быть понятна как разработчикам, так и тестировщикам, а также легко обновляемой в случае изменения требований.

Управление изменениями

Во время проекта неизбежно появляются новые запросы или корректировки. ТЗ отвечает за их оценку, определение влияния на сроки и бюджет, а также за формальное согласование изменений с заинтересованными сторонами. Это предотвращает «срыв» проекта из‑за неконтролируемых правок.

Взаимодействие с подрядчиками и поставщиками

Технический заказчик часто работает с внешними командами – разработчиками, интеграторами, поставщиками оборудования. Он обеспечивает прозрачность коммуникаций, контролирует выполнение договорных обязательств и проверяет соответствие поставляемых решений техническим требованиям.

Контроль сроков и бюджета

ТЗ следит за тем, чтобы каждый этап проекта укладывался в установленный график и не превышал бюджет. Он регулярно сравнивает плановые показатели с фактическими, выявляет отклонения и инициирует корректирующие действия, если это необходимо.

Таблица: функции технического заказчика и используемые инструменты

Функция Инструменты Результат
Сбор требований Интервью, воркшопы, опросники, JIRA Полный список бизнес‑ и технических требований
Разработка документации Confluence, UML‑диаграммы, Markdown Техническое задание, архитектурные схемы
Управление изменениями Change‑Management процесс, ServiceNow, Excel‑реестр Контролируемый набор изменений с оценкой влияния
Взаимодействие с подрядчиками Контрактные шаблоны, SLA, Slack, Trello Согласованные поставки и выполненные задачи
Контроль сроков и бюджета MS Project, Primavera, финансовые отчёты Своевременное завершение проекта в рамках бюджета

Вопрос-ответ

Какова основная роль технического заказчика в крупном IT-проекте?

Технический заказчик выступает связующим звеном между бизнес-целями и технической реализацией. Он обеспечивает соответствие решения бизнес-потребностям, контролирует сроки и бюджет, управляет изменениями и рисками, формирует единое требования и документацию, а также взаимодействует с подрядчиками и командами разработки и тестирования.

Что включает процесс сбора и согласования требований?

Процесс начинается с интервью и воркшопов с стейкхолдерами, далее требования документируются в виде user stories, use-case и технических заданий. Затем проводится согласование между бизнесом и техническими специалистами, уточняются приоритеты, полнота и измеримость требований, и только после этого требования утверждаются руководством и заказчиком.

Как технический заказчик управляет изменениями в проекте?

ТЗ оценивает влияние изменений на сроки и бюджет, формирует предложение по корректировкам и обеспечивает документальное согласование с заинтересованными сторонами. Это помогает предотвратить срыв проекта за счёт неконтролируемых правок и сохранять целостность плана.

Какие инструменты помогают ТЗ эффективнее выполнять свои функции?

Инструменты предоставляют поддержку на разных этапах: для сбора требований — интервью и воркшопы, верификация — Jira; для документации — Confluence, UML-диаграммы, Markdown; для управления изменениями — Change-Management процессы, ServiceNow; для взаимодействия с подрядчиками — контрактные шаблоны, SLA, Slack, Trello; для контроля сроков и бюджета — MS Project или аналогичные инструменты планирования и мониторинга.

От admintest